Oud Groevenbeek, a region in the Veluwe of the Netherlands, offers diverse landscapes for outdoor activities. This area features a mix of forests, open meadows, and heathlands, alongside natural elements like the Groevenbeek stream and distinctive "dancing beeches." It provides varied terrain suitable for several sports like road cycling, mountain biking, hiking, touring cycling, and more.

The region features pine woodlands, extensive heathlands with purple heather, and inland sand drifts. The estate itself includes forests, meadows, heathland, the Groevenbeek stream, and ponds. Unique 'dancing beeches' also contribute to the natural landscape.
Oud Groevenbeek is a historic estate managed by Natuurmonumenten. It features a Jugendstil villa from 1908, which is a national monument. Other historical buildings include a grape greenhouse, a water tower, a coach house, and a wash house.

Wildlife such as roe deer, red deer, wild boars, and foxes can be encountered in the forests of Oud Groevenbeek. The water tower on the estate also functions as a bat habitat during winter.
